If you are a fan of the films by David Lynch, then this book is essential. The book is primarily "question & answer," not unlike reading a printed version of an interview. Reading the words of any of my favorite artists is most direct, undiluted and uninterpreted; straight story if you will. Forget about most critics and "experts;" they are not in the director's chair. If you are an artist of any kind (filmmaker, musician, painter, writer, etc.) and like to process information on your own, then go for a book like this. Since I am a big fan of Lynch, I have come across several other books about him. Most are good, but some just slam him because they just don't get him, and some actually have the nerve to judge him from their pulpits. After reading this book, you still may not understand (which is fine by me) Lynch's films, but you should come away with a slight sense of how the enigmatic mind of a true artist works. Don't expect things in glaring clarity and you'll come away with gems that you've unearthed from his answers to mostly intelligent questions. The author does a good job with compiling and pacing these interviews, culled from various sessions. His words preceding the chapters are insightful and his round-up of Lynch's resume is thorough. The book is well-edited, thick (approx. 300 pages) and well worth the cover price of around $16.00 for a brand new copy. Apparently, this revised version brings the reader of Lynch up-to-date with discussion through Mulholland Drive (Inland Empire is the only recent masterwork that is not covered as that film was released after this book's 2005 date). It starts with Lynch speaking of his childhood and family dynamic, and goes through the years touching upon and delving deeply into the artist's diverse output. I don't know if there is a more thorough treatment of Lynch BY Lynch out there. Inspiring and reassuring, especially if the reader is a creative indiviual in any avenue of the arts. - ROBT.
